Credit cards Airmiles Credit Card Bonuses
04:49:51 AM Thursday, March 20, 2008
Affiliate, or co-branded, credit cards are quite popular with card owners. The collaboration between credit card issuers and other companies turns out to be profit-gaining for both sides and for credit consumers as well. Such offers come with favorable rewards programs for regular customers of some retailers' net.
American Express together with Delta Airlines, overwhelmed by another joint creative impulse, have launched new miles rewards program for credit cards Delta SkyMiles Gold and Platinum from AmEx. This new "Pay with Miles "offer gives more flexibility to AmEx credit card holders when it comes to redeeming their air miles. Now AmEx-Delta cards owners have new opportunities and options when using their plastics.

Credit cards Credit Card Interest Drop
06:33:41 AM Thursday, February 07, 2008
After the Great Depression US economy has not suffered any serious breakdowns. The financial situation in the country has been more or less stable. However, economy cannot be constantly on the rise. Some time it will just have to be going down. And the last-year subprime mortgage crisis proves this.
Financial experts from all over the country and overseas are deeply concerned about the possible economic recession in America. The Federal Reserve meanwhile has cut the interest rate. The reduction made up three quarters of a percent, which can be compared only with the situation of 1984. So, the current federal funds rate amounts to 3.5%.

Credit cards Analyzing Credit Card Market
06:54:13 AM Thursday, January 17, 2008
The previous year has brought credit card industry a few quite unpleasant surprises. The sub-prime mortgage crisis has deeply undermined the US economy. And today's situation on the credit card market leaves much to be desired.
Mortgage problems caused outstanding credit card debts. According to the statistics, the number of 90 days delinquent credit card accounts rose to 50% last year. In 2006 this rate was about 35%. So, what are we to be ready for in 2008?
